Socially awkward yet lovable Monsieur Hulot visits his sister and her family, but finds himself struggling with the hyper-modern architecture in her suburban home. This French comedy directed by and starring Jacques Tati is fun for all ages due to its minimal dialogue, stunning production design, and visual comedy.  Mon Oncle revived the stylistic conventions of silent film comedies for a new post-war generation and earned Best Foreign Language Film at the 1959 Academy Awards.
